acdvs
Full stack engineer. Mostly front end. I spend a lot of time designing and documenting things.
Deloitte DigitalTexas, USA
Pinned Repositories
chatterino2
Chat client for https://twitch.tv
dealbot
A simple Discord bot for getting game discount info from IsThereAnyDeal.
eslint-plugin-suitescript
ESLint plugin for NetSuite's SuiteScript v1/2 API.
react-hooks-object-state
React hook for partially updating state objects within functional components.
specimen-cleaning
RuneLite plugin for tracking specimen cleaning activity in Varrock Museum.
spotify-playlist-sync
A simple tool to sync Spotify playlists to other accounts without publicly sharing or saving.
super-snake
A recreation of the classic Snake arcade game. Change gameplay difficulty with options for speed, boundaries, obstacles, and board size.
TD-OBSWebSocket
A packaged TouchDesigner component that connects to an OBS WebSocket server to send requests and receive events.
emote-screensaver
Generate a DVD-style bouncing emote overlay for your live stream with a single click.
Spotify
A fast, minimal Go wrapper for Spotify's Web API
acdvs's Repositories
acdvs/dealbot
A simple Discord bot for getting game discount info from IsThereAnyDeal.
acdvs/eslint-plugin-suitescript
ESLint plugin for NetSuite's SuiteScript v1/2 API.
acdvs/TD-OBSWebSocket
A packaged TouchDesigner component that connects to an OBS WebSocket server to send requests and receive events.
acdvs/react-hooks-object-state
React hook for partially updating state objects within functional components.
acdvs/specimen-cleaning
RuneLite plugin for tracking specimen cleaning activity in Varrock Museum.
acdvs/spotify-playlist-sync
A simple tool to sync Spotify playlists to other accounts without publicly sharing or saving.
acdvs/super-snake
A recreation of the classic Snake arcade game. Change gameplay difficulty with options for speed, boundaries, obstacles, and board size.
acdvs/chatterino2
Chat client for https://twitch.tv
acdvs/EsfandUpdates
acdvs/eslint-plugin-react
React specific linting rules for ESLint
acdvs/plugin-hub
External plugins for RuneLite
acdvs/quickstats
A simple tool for finding basic statistical sample data from dynamic input.
acdvs/redux-saga
An alternative side effect model for Redux apps
acdvs/relic-tracker
A Discord bot built for the official Phantom Abyss server that tracks missing relics per member and notifies them if one of their missing relics is found.
acdvs/runelite
Open source Old School RuneScape client
acdvs/TD-Packager
A packaged TouchDesigner component that simplifies the process of properly packaging a .tox file for external use.
acdvs/twitch-chat-previews
A simple previewer for emotes and badges in Twitch chat.
acdvs/webpack-pug-dynamic-processing-example
Example project for dynamically processing Pug templates through Webpack to output individual HTML files.
acdvs/acdvs
acdvs/acdvs.dev
Personal portfolio website built with TypeScript, React, Next.js, and Tailwind.
acdvs/discord-bot-template
A template for basic Discord bots that respond to slash commands.
acdvs/material-tailwind
@material-tailwind is an easy-to-use components library for Tailwind CSS and Material Design.
acdvs/weather-lookup
Look up weather, temperature, and AQI by location.